Princely brothers and sisters [electronic resource] : the sibling bond in German politics, 1100-1250 / Jonathan R. Lyon.
Ithaca : Cornell University Press, 2013.
xiv, 294 p. : ill., maps.
Includes bibliographical references and index.
The origins of twelfth-century princely lineages -- Forging the bonds between siblings : succession, inheritance and church careers -- Baby boomers : the first generation of the Staufen upper aristocracy -- Frederick Barbarossa and Henry the Lion : cousins in an age of brothers -- Cooperation, conflict and the rise of a new generation, ca. 1180-1210 -- From Bamberg to Budapest : four brothers and four sisters in the early 13th century -- The uncertain future of lineages : siblings during the reign of Frederick II.
